HPP Attorneys is geared to support clients on antitrust matters, including cartel and dominance proceedings, with a focus on the renewable and defence and securities sectors. In addition, the firm has recently seen an increase in state aid regulation and FDI-related matters. Anna Roubier leads the practice, with experience in merger control, antitrust, and FDI proceedings, and a focus on cross-border cases. Maarika Joutsimo leads on public procurement matters. Maria Metso specialises in antitrust advice and proceedings, and state aid matters for medicine, chemical, and forestry clients.

Work highlights

Assisting Metsä Group in appeal proceedings before the Finnish administrative court in a case involving a question on the legality of the EU’s emissions trading legislation.
Assisted the Finnish Ministry of Transport and Communications with public procurement and state aid issues with respect to the assessment of certain contractual arrangements in which the ministry is involved in the context of opening passenger rail transport to competition in Finland.
Assisting a Finnish company group active in the food services industry in a civil litigation process that involves arguments based on anti-competitive non-poach restrictions, raised as a defence in a claim for contractual damages.
